One eyepiece lets use a 14 mm Pentax xw for example. Many on the Internet forums say this eyepiece has very bad field curvature!! Lets do two examples and see if anyone can answer why?
Example 1.
First scope a 10” F5 FL1250.
Put eyepiece in focuser then look at bright star.
Bring to sharp focus.
Then move star to edge of field. You have to refocus to get pinpoint again.
Re center star in the middle of field, you have to re focus again! Again repeat above seems to be the same. Focus on edge is different to middle! Sweep star from side to side of field on it seems to move in an ark a bit! And goes out of focus from middle to edge of field. Also star seems slightly out of focus at edge when you have focused in the middle of field.
Happens in above eyepiece and even a 13 nagler.
Example 2.
Scope a 5” F8 FL 1025 Apo. Any make but lets say Astro Physics.
Again same eyepieces.
This time focus is the same in the middle of field as on the edge! star is pinpoint in any part of the field.
Sweeping shows no sign of curvature or defocusing. !!
Above examples say that both scopes are perfect for what they are.
The Newtonian is perfectly collimated and seeing is 10/10.
The above is hypothetical test and I wanted to see what your answer would be?
Does the eyepiece have field curvature or is something else going on here?
